The number of people hospitalized after poisoning at Krasnoyarsk school has risen to 37

In Kansk, Krasnoyarsk region, the number of people hospitalized with poisoning has increased to 37. This was reported on November 22 in the Main investigative Directorate of the Investigative Committee for the region.

"In Kansk interdistrict hospital hospital hospitalized 37 people, including 34 students and three employees of the school", - stated in the message of the Department in Telegram-channel.

The IC noted that within the framework of the investigation questioned individual entrepreneur, providing food for children, employees of the food unit and school management. Samples of cooked food were also seized and washes were taken from the employees involved in food preparation.

Later, the agency told Izvestia that the students of the school where the incident occurred were transferred to distance learning.

According to the IC, on the day of the poisoning, the school menu included milk porridge, beet soup, mashed potatoes, fish schnitzel, cocoa, flatbread with chicken and cheese and samosa.

Earlier, on November 21, it was reported about the poisoning of 30 schoolchildren and three staff members, including two teachers and a security guard.

The poisoning of schoolchildren in one of the schools in Krasnoyarsk became known on November 20. It was reported that all children had eaten in the school canteen the day before. Preliminarily, the victims were diagnosed with acute intestinal infection. On this fact a criminal case was initiated on the provision of services that do not meet the requirements of safety of life and health of consumers.
